Title: Thomas Grawe: Innovator in Coating Technologies
Introduction
Thomas Grawe is a notable inventor based in Leverkusen, Germany. He has made significant contributions to the field of coating technologies, holding a total of 4 patents. His work focuses on developing innovative solutions that enhance the performance and efficiency of coating compositions.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Thomas Grawe has developed non-aqueous, liquid coating compositions. These compositions contain at least one polyurethane resin with blocked isocyanate groups and a binder with functional groups that react with these isocyanate groups. The polyurethane resin is present as particles with a melting temperature ranging from 40 to 160°C. Additionally, he has created a powder coating composition that ensures precise color matching with high color stability. This innovation eliminates the need for additional adjustment tests or re-working procedures, facilitating efficient small-batch manufacturing of custom colors.
Career Highlights
Throughout his career, Thomas Grawe has worked with prominent companies in the coatings industry. Notably, he has been associated with E.I. DuPont De Nemours and Company and Axalta Coating Systems IP Co., LLC. His experience in these organizations has allowed him to refine his expertise in coating technologies and contribute to various innovative projects.
Collaborations
Thomas has collaborated with several talented individuals in his field, including Allisa Gam and Joachim Ruerup. These collaborations have further enriched his work and led to advancements in coating technologies.
